Today's Overview/Schedule/Weather: The final day in March brings a slate of 14 games (KC and MIN are idle). The tumble of rotations presents a mix of front-end hurlers making their second starts and back-end types making their season debuts. There is a heavy right-leaning tilt to the list of starting pitchers, especially at the top of the Ratings chart. A half-dozen domes are in play, but wind and rain could well impact Tuesday's action. Delay/postponement-type wet weather could be on hand in Chicago (LAA@CHC) and Los Angeles (CLE@LA). TEX@BAL, WAS@PHI, and NYM@STL are ticketed as significant hitters'-breeze games; beware fly-ball pitchers in those contests.
